Why does the non-freeze freeze

Good quality windshield washer fluid freezes if the air temperature drops noticeably below the threshold indicated on the label. This usually happens if the frost has exceeded 30 degrees and the car has stood on the street for at least 20 hours. If the liquid contains ethylene glycol, then freezing does not pose any danger.

After 10-15 minutes of engine operation, the temperature inside the engine compartment will rise so much that the liquid will thaw. If there is no ethylene glycol in the composition of the anti-freeze, then the pump impeller is likely to be damaged. Water, which is the main component of windshield washer fluid, expands in size by 9% when it freezes. As a result, the water that is inside the impeller also increases by 9% and can destroy the casing or blades. If you persistently try to turn on the washer in such a situation, then the pump is likely to burn out and short circuit wiring.

How to safely tell if your windshield washer fluid is frozen

First of all, start and warm up the engine to a temperature of 70-80 degrees. Then pull the washer control lever towards you. If within 1 second the liquid from the nozzles has not splashed onto the glass, wait 10-15 minutes. During this time engine compartment warm up and try again. If the liquid does not splash onto the glass again, it means that the anti-freeze has frozen not only, but also in the tank and pump. In this case, the liquid will thaw not earlier than after 2-3 hours. In this case, the engine temperature should not fall below 80 degrees. If the vehicle has regular system windshield washer heating, the warm-up time even with a completely frozen liquid is 30-60 minutes, depending on the air temperature. If the windshield washer operates normally after defrosting, the pump is not damaged. If after defrosting extraneous sounds during operation of the pump, it began to work intermittently or the pressure of liquids from the nozzles decreased, then the impeller and / or the pump motor was damaged. In this case, the pump must be replaced.

What to do if the antifreeze is frozen

If you find in the morning that the anti-freeze is frozen, and you cannot wait 3-4 hours, do the following:

  1. Warm up the engine to a temperature of 80 degrees and leave to work.
  2. Buy a bottle of the cheapest vodka or moonshine. Turn off the engine, remove the filler cap from the windshield washer reservoir and pour vodka or moonshine into it. The alcohol in their composition will dissolve the anti-freeze without deteriorating its properties.
  3. If you can’t get vodka or moonshine, take 1-2 liters of a good low-temperature anti-freeze and heat it up to 40-60 degrees. To do this, you can put a canister / bottle of liquid in boiling water. Then the heated anti-freeze is poured into the windshield washer reservoir, after turning off the engine.
  4. Close the hood and start the engine.
  5. Heat water to a temperature of 30-40 degrees and pour it into the washer nozzles.
  6. After 1-2 minutes, press the washer control lever. If the pump is not damaged, then from the nozzles to Windshield splashes a jet of anti-freeze.

What not to do when the windshield wiper fluid freezes

On the Internet, there are often tips like “pour boiling water into the wiper tank”. Those who give such advice do not understand cars at all. If there is not enough boiling water, then he will not be able to dissolve the ice even in the tank. If there is a lot of boiling water, the windshield washer reservoir may be damaged. After all, it is made of low-temperature plastic. Even if you manage to dissolve the liquid in the tank, the pipes and nozzles will still be filled with ice. After 30-40 minutes, the water in the tank will cool down so much that it will begin to become covered with ice. As a result, the problem will become even more serious. Therefore, in no case do not pour boiling water into the washer reservoir.

Why did the freezer freeze?

First of all, it is worth remembering that the freezing point stated on the label is indicated for a pure liquid, and when diluted, the degree of freezing rises (that is, approaches zero).

The more water you add, the more high temperature anti-freeze crystallizes.

Information about the freezing threshold when diluted with water is usually indicated on the label.

Cause of the problem

The price of non-freezing liquid is such that it asks for dilution, all the more urgent need for it is felt mainly during thaws, when dirty snow flies from under the wheels. A lot of liquid is spent, and the temperature outside the window is not so low, how can you not dilute it here?

But as soon as frost breaks out, the liquid crystallizes, even if the owner prudently increased the concentration. The thing is that the antifreeze was poured into the tank, he did not drive it through the system, so something is splashing in the tank, and ice is in the pipes and nozzles.

If there is a long road ahead, then the problem can be solved by itself, the temperature under the hood will rise and the system will depart.

In some cars, the washer reservoir is located in a ventilated place, so even concentrate can freeze on the road. In this case, one should simply choose the liquid in such a way that there is a margin for the critical temperature. And do not forget to drive it through the entire system after refueling with anti-freeze.

Any car owner is familiar typically winter situation: press the washer lever windshield, and not a drop of “anti-freeze” flies out of the nozzles. Only the brushes helplessly rub the dry dirt on the "front". What to do in such a situation? The easiest way is to drive the car into a heated or underground parking. And wait for the car to warm up in the heat, and with it the ice in the washer reservoir, hoses and nozzles will melt. The method is good if you have at least a couple of hours left. But it is not suitable for operational defrosting. Note that very often not the entire “anti-freeze” freezes, but only that which remains in the hoses and nozzles.

The fact is that the volumes of the liquid remaining there are small, and, which, in fact, gives it non-freezing properties, there is where to evaporate. For example, during the night it evaporates, and the remaining water freezes and plugs the way for the liquid washer from the tank. Therefore, the first thing you can try is to clean the nozzles and hoses suitable for them from ice. To do this, we need some kind of door lock defroster and a syringe with a thin needle. Using a syringe, we pump the defrosting liquid into the washer nozzles. And if the ice was only in them and the inlet pipes, then the problem, consider, is solved.

Worse, when the washer reservoir is also frozen. IN rare models machines, it is possible to easily dismantle it and take it for operational defrosting at home using hot water from the tap. In most cars, it is hidden somewhere in the bowels of the bumper, in the front fender or in some other similar place. It is good if the tank was not completely filled before freezing. In this case, a pharmacy can help. You need to purchase 4-5 vials of some high tincture - "calendula" or the famous "hawthorn". Although some pharmacies may not sell you this potion, suspecting the buyer of the intention to drink them corny. As an alternative, denatured ethyl alcohol from the hardware store works well.

We pour it into the tank and wait for a while until it dissolves the ice and the “non-freeze” becomes truly non-freezing. If the tank is frozen “under the neck”, or if you don’t feel like running around pharmacies, you will have to get to the nearest one. There, you should ask the worker to insert a hose with water into the neck of the washer reservoir and open the tap. In this case, the water does not have to be hot at all. In any case, its jet will wash away the ice in the tank in a short time. After that in without fail you will have to "splash" all its contents onto the windshield and pour guaranteed frost-resistant "anti-freeze" into the vacated space.
